You've installed TC3 updates without having TC3 installed so you are missing the builtin assets. You don't need the TC3 updates though as they are all included with the SnC add on.

@PaulHobbs- so I need TC3 as well as the S&C pack to make it all work? Why has the new content stopped my built-in content working?

@ Brian, cheers, I'll have a look at that!
 
No, you don't need TC3 and the assets won't work anyway. That's the reason there is a SnC addon pack in the first place - to bring the TC3 assets up to TS2009 standards. Having said that doing what you've done shouldn't stop the SnC assets from working, you'll just have a load of faulty duplicate assets you can't use. I'd delete all faulty non-built ins for a start to try and fix things.
